Kids' Market Fun

Children's Activities 2008

Every Saturday at the market, Dave Bennett and volunteers will offer fun activities for young people. We'll have arts and crafts, exercise (yoga anyone? How about a bit of a spin with a hula hoop?), fun games to play with your food, and more!

April 26: Lambs and Wool! Jamie Root will bring several lambs to the market to see and maybe even pet! She'll also demonstrate spinning the wool, and will invite young people to help her out and learn about the process. Jamie spins, dyes, and weaves the wool from her sheep and makes hats, purses, toys, and all kinds of lovely products. Her products will be for sale.

May 10: Herbs for Mom. Plant small pots of herbs to give to your Mother on her special day. Learn about planting and care of small herbaceous plants, while creating a gift for you loved one.

September 6: Operation Wild Life returns for their annual visit to the market! They'll bring several birds, most likely an owl, a falcon, and possibly an eagle! The OWL volunteers will talk to you about wildlife rehabilitation, about how the birds live and eat in Kansas and Missouri, and you'll get to see the birds up close and personal.

October 18: Vegetable Music will be made using all available manner of hollowed vegetation. Flutist Mary Bunch will be on hand to show you what a zucchiniphone sounds like and help you create your very own instrument out of seasonal produce.
